Workshop Descriptions

Discovering God’s Global Vision for Your Church

If God has something in mind that He wants to accomplish in the world through your church, how do you discover what it is?  Some practical steps will put you in a position for God to reveal his mission vision to your church.

 

Becoming a World Changing Church

Participants in this seminar will consider their church in relation to the Great Commission, how church leaders understand the church’s purpose, use its resources, change its direction, and organize its operation.

 

Mission Leadership Challenges in Today’s Church

The world is changing, the culture is changing, the church is changing, and missions is changing.  How do these changes impact missions in your church and what steps can you take to excel in missions today?

 

How to Operate an Effective Missions Leadership Team

This workshop investigates how the missions team can identify its responsibilities, prioritize, recruit, learn, delegate, evaluate, plan, and encourage church leaders.

 

How to Get Your Congregation Involved in Missions

We will discuss how people feel about missions, how we can improve missions communication, how to begin integrating missions, how to influence people for missions, and what we would like people to do in missions.
